My Buying Guides on 3m Adhesive Weather Stripping
What I Look for First
When I shop for 3M adhesive weather stripping, I first think about where I’m using it. I check whether I need it for doors, windows, garage gaps, or another drafty area. I also pay attention to the size of the gap, because the wrong thickness or width will not seal properly.
My Favorite Features to Check
I always look for strong adhesive backing, durable foam or rubber material, and weather resistance. If the strip can handle heat, cold, and moisture, I know it will last longer. I also prefer products that compress well without losing shape.
How I Choose the Right Size
I measure the gap before buying. In my experience, this step saves me from wasting money on strips that are too thin or too thick. A good weather strip should fit snugly enough to block air, dust, and noise, but not so tightly that it prevents the door or window from closing smoothly.
Why I Trust 3M Adhesive Backing
One reason I often choose 3M is because I trust the adhesive quality. A strong backing helps the strip stay in place for a long time. I also make sure the surface is clean and dry before applying it, because even the best adhesive won’t perform well on dirt or moisture.
Material Matters to Me
I usually compare foam, rubber, and felt options. Foam is easy to install and works well for basic sealing. Rubber tends to be more durable and better for tougher weather conditions. Felt can work for lighter sealing needs, but I find it less long-lasting than foam or rubber.
Installation Ease
I like products that are simple to cut and apply. If the weather stripping is easy to trim, I can fit it neatly around corners and edges. I also prefer strips that stick quickly without needing extra tools or complicated steps.
What I Check for Durability
I look for weather stripping that resists peeling, cracking, and flattening over time. In my experience, a product that keeps its shape after repeated opening and closing is worth paying for. I also consider whether it can handle direct sunlight if it will be used outdoors.
My Budget Tips
I don’t always buy the cheapest option. Instead, I compare price with quality and lifespan. A slightly more expensive 3M adhesive weather stripping product often saves me money later because I don’t have to replace it as often.
